About

Yong Liang is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Electrical and Electronic Engineering and Analytical Chemistry. According to data from OpenAlex, Yong Liang has authored 154 papers receiving a total of 4.3k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 75 papers in Materials Chemistry, 68 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ering and 28 papers in Analytical Chemistry. Recurrent topics in Yong Liang’s work include Electronic and Structural Properties of Oxides (38 papers), Semiconductor materials and devices (38 papers) and Analytical chemistry methods development (25 papers). Yong Liang is often cited by papers focused on Electronic and Structural Properties of Oxides (38 papers), Semiconductor materials and devices (38 papers) and Analytical chemistry methods development (25 papers). Yong Liang coll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Taiwan. Yong Liang's co-authors include Donald R. Baer, Scott A. Chambers, Eric I. Altman, Dawn A. Bonnell, Zhiyi Yu, Xiaohua Zhu, Youwen Tang, Junmin Nan, Ravi Droopad and R.E. Tanner and has published in prestigious journals such as Nucleic Acids Research, Applied Physics Letters and Journal of Applied Physics.
